About Honey Insurance

Honey Insurance is an Australian insurtech startup founded in 2020, focused on revolutionizing home insurance through innovative technology. Based in Surry Hills, New South Wales, Honey aims to provide smarter insurance solutions that help prevent avoidable claims and enhance the safety of homes.

Services Offered by Honey Insurance

• Homeowners Insurance: Comprehensive coverage for homeowners, including protection against common risks such as fire, water damage, and theft.

• Renters Insurance: Coverage for renters protecting personal belongings within rental properties.

• Landlord Insurance: Tailored insurance solutions for property owners renting out their homes.

• Smart Home Program: Provides customers with free smart sensors valued at $250 to detect potential risks (e.g., water leaks, open doors) and alert homeowners to avoid mishaps.

• Premium Discounts: Offers discounts of up to 8% on premiums for customers who use the smart sensors to reduce risks in their homes.

Honey Insurance distinguishes itself by investing in technology that proactively protects customers and rewards them for reducing risk, aiming to create a safer living environment while simplifying the insurance process.
